Blue Hydrogen
Our EnPower Star team is also adept with blue hydrogen technology, utilizing natural gas and fossil fuels while capturing carbon to mitigate harmful emissions. Throughout the process, high-temperature steam is combined with the gaseous mixture to drive a chemical reaction, resulting in long-term reduced emissions through carbon capture and storage (CCS) technology.
